1 write to Services
Aspire.Hosting (1)
ApplicationModel\DockerfileBuilderCallbackContext.cs (1)
26Services = services ?? throw new ArgumentNullException(nameof(services));
11 references to Services
Aspire.Hosting.JavaScript (3)
JavaScriptHostingExtensions.cs (3)
99var defaultBaseImage = new Lazy<string>(() => GetDefaultBaseImage(appDirectory, "alpine", dockerfileContext.Services)); 133var logger = dockerfileContext.Services.GetService<ILogger<JavaScriptAppResource>>(); 280var baseImage = baseImageAnnotation?.BuildImage ?? GetDefaultBaseImage(appDirectory, "slim", dockerfileContext.Services);
Aspire.Hosting.Python (2)
PythonAppResourceBuilderExtensions.cs (2)
553var logger = context.Services.GetService<ILogger<PythonAppResource>>(); 609var logger = context.Services.GetService<ILogger<PythonAppResource>>();
Aspire.Hosting.Tests (5)
ApplicationModel\Docker\DockerfileBuilderCallbackAnnotationTests.cs (1)
129var retrievedService = context.Services.GetService<string>();
ApplicationModel\Docker\DockerfileBuilderCallbackContextTests.cs (3)
27Assert.Same(services, context.Services); 75Assert.Same(services, context.Services); 117var retrievedService = context.Services.GetService<string>();
ApplicationModel\Docker\WithDockerfileBuilderTests.cs (1)
207var config = context.Services.GetService<string>();
Aspire.Hosting.Yarp (1)
YarpResourceExtensions.cs (1)
175var logger = ctx.Services.GetService<ILogger<YarpResource>>();